In the world of elections, ensuring a fair and transparent process is crucial to upholding democracy. The recent tweet by Ongama Mtimka, PhD, highlights the importance of identifying irregularities to prevent the rigging of elections. The system is designed to prevent such malpractices, and when party agents identify irregularities, it serves as evidence of corruption by specific officials. Reporting these irregularities is essential to ensure that those responsible are sanctioned, and corrections are made to maintain the integrity of the electoral process.

Identifying irregularities in elections is a vital step in safeguarding the democratic process. When party agents spot any discrepancies or suspicious activities during elections, it is their duty to report them. These irregularities could range from voter intimidation to ballot tampering, and they pose a threat to the fairness and legitimacy of the electoral outcome. By reporting these irregularities, party agents play a crucial role in upholding the principles of democracy and ensuring that elections are free and fair.

The tweet emphasizes the need for accountability in the electoral process. When specific officials are found to be involved in corrupt practices, it is imperative that they are sanctioned accordingly. This not only serves as a deterrent to others who may contemplate similar actions but also sends a clear message that corruption will not be tolerated in the electoral system. By holding those responsible accountable, the integrity of the electoral process is preserved, and the trust of the public in the democratic system is maintained.

Corrections must be made promptly following the identification of irregularities in elections. Once irregularities are reported and investigated, it is essential that corrective measures are implemented to rectify any issues that may have compromised the integrity of the electoral process. This could involve re-voting in affected areas, conducting a thorough review of the election procedures, or reprimanding those responsible for the irregularities. By taking swift and decisive action to address any shortcomings, the electoral authorities demonstrate their commitment to upholding the democratic values of transparency and fairness.
